About the role

AGL's Construction team is looking for a Senior SCADA & Controls Engineer to lead critical engineering scopes for new greenfield grid‑scale energy projects and help deliver AGL's vision for a sustainable future. This is a senior technical role with leadership responsibilities, driving excellence in SCADA and control systems design, commissioning, and integration across renewable energy projects.

What you will be doing
  • Lead SCADA and control engineering activities across all phases of grid‑scale energy projects (Assess to Execute)
  • Develop technical specifications and design criteria for major equipment and systems
  • Review and govern engineering deliverables from contractors, OEMs, and consultants to ensure compliance with standards and project requirements
  • Coordinate and manage technical workstreams, ensuring adherence to HSE legislation and AGL's safety standards
  • Perform risk assessments and implement effective controls for engineering activities
  • Stay abreast of emerging technologies and provide recommendations for future projects
  • Mentor and share technical knowledge within the team to support collective growth
  • Build strong relationships with internal stakeholders and external service providers to deliver successful project outcomes
What you will bring

You're an experienced electrical engineer with deep expertise in SCADA and control systems, passionate about renewable energy and innovation.

  • Degree in Electrical Engineering (essential)
  • Eligible for Engineers Australia membership; CPEng certification highly preferred
  • Minimum 5 years' experience in SCADA and controls engineering, ideally in renewable energy or energy storage projects
  • Strong knowledge of Australian and International standards, process safety, and project lifecycle management
  • Proven ability to manage complex technical deliverables and multiple stakeholders
  • Excellent communication, influencing, and negotiation skills
  • High level of initiative and ability to work independently
  • Awareness of emerging energy technologies and their application to grid‑scale projects
